Best Waitress
Kathy Hahn, The Raphael Restaurant
Published on October 07, 2004
It probably can't hurt a waitress to be married to the restaurant's chef -- we imagine he's less likely to yell at her during stressful weekend nights. And in Kathy Hahn's case, being the spouse of the Raphael Restaurant's talented chef, Peter Hahn, gives her an insider's knowledge on the venue's constantly changing menu. "Kathy can discuss every ingredient in every dish, and customers love that knowledge," says restaurant manager Leonard Duff. "She's also extremely customer-oriented." A nine-year veteran of the hotel's dining room, Hahn works only nights, unless she's overseeing one of the employee wine tastings. "Kathy is extremely knowledgeable about wines and food," adds hotel manager Cynthia Savage. "She's truly our favorite waitress. When we hire a new server, we always say, 'Watch what Kathy does.'"
